Innospark Ventures

Innospark Ventures, Inc. is a venture capital firm based in Boston, Massachusetts, founded in 2018. The firm specializes in seed and early-stage investments, focusing on impact-driven startups in the artificial intelligence sector, as well as companies in business services, life sciences, education, and cybersecurity. Innospark Ventures typically invests between $0.5 million and $5 million in its portfolio companies, aiming to support innovative solutions that address significant challenges across various industries.

Deeplite

Seed Round in 2021
Deeplite creates intelligent optimization software for deep learning deployed on cloud servers and edge devices. Deeplite provides a platform that uses AI to automatically make other AI models smaller, faster, and more energy efficient creating compact, high-performance deep neural networks that can run at the “edge” in vehicles, cameras, sensors, phones; devices you use every day. A significant challenge with deep learning models is that they are too large to deploy on small hardware, too slow to process mission critical applications or compromise battery life. Deeplite solves this problem by using a fully automated, proprietary and patented AI engine to optimize DNN models so that they can be deployed to any hardware platform on any device. . VODA.ai

Seed Round in 2020
Voda Inc. develops an artificial intelligence (AI) based software that virtually assesses the condition and remaining life of the pipes in the ground for water utilities. Its technology enables water utilities to prioritize pipe maintenance and replacements through AI that ranks the likelihood of failure. The company was founded in 2017 and is head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ts.

Know Your Meds

Pre Seed Round in 2019
KnowYourMeds is a new, AI based mobile application available on iOS and Android devices. The app provides users with proactive, profile-based information on all the medications you (and your loved ones) are taking. Information consists of dosage instructions, regulatory warnings, drug interactions, reported side and adverse effects as well as interactions with food and drinks. The app provides smart pill reminder features to ensure that you and your dependents never miss a dose, as well as prescription refills. Advanced users will also have access to the latest world-wide articles and peer reviewed medical papers on medications and disease conditions.

Rize

Series B in 2019
Rize is an 3D printing company manufacturing full-color multi-material office-friendly industrial 3D printers. It enables sustainable and inclusive innovation to achieve additive at scale. The company's 3D printers, the world’s first hybrid 3D printers, are a breakthrough combining two discrete technologies, material extrusion and material jetting. This enables a one-touch experience to produce parts that mimic injection-molded parts and the capability to digitally connect to Industry 4.0 technologies, at the lowest total cost of ownership.
